Web5 de abr. de 2024 · The formula for calculating your DTI is actually pretty simple: You’ll just need to add up your total monthly debt payments and divide it by your total gross …

Web2 de jun. de 2024 · Here's how the DTI formula would work out: Debt ($1,200) / Income ($6,000) = about 20% DTI. A DTI of 43% is usually the highest that lenders will allow in order to qualify for a mortgage, though there's no specific cutoff for credit card approval. Even so, it's a good idea to maintain as low a DTI as possible, with less than 36% being …
